When considering the best option for a G-Shot in Hollywood, it's crucial to prioritize both safety and effectiveness. The G-Shot, also known as the G-Spot Amplification, is a procedure designed to enhance sexual pleasure by increasing the size and sensitivity of the G-Spot. Here are some key factors to consider when choosing a provider:
Expertise and Experience: Look for a medical professional with extensive experience in performing G-Shots. Board-certified gynecologists or urologists who specialize in sexual health are ideal candidates. Their expertise ensures that the procedure is performed accurately and safely.
Facility Accreditation: Ensure that the clinic or medical center is accredited by recognized healthcare organizations. This guarantees that the facility meets high standards of safety and hygiene.
Patient Reviews and Testimonials: Reading reviews and testimonials from previous patients can provide valuable insights into the quality of service and the outcomes of the procedure. Positive feedback and successful outcomes are strong indicators of a reliable provider.
Consultation Process: A thorough consultation is essential. The provider should take the time to understand your medical history, explain the procedure in detail, and address any concerns you may have. This personalized approach ensures that you are well-informed and comfortable with the decision.
Follow-Up Care: Post-procedure care is crucial for optimal results and recovery. A good provider will offer comprehensive follow-up care, including check-ups and advice on aftercare.
By carefully evaluating these factors, you can make an informed decision and find the best option for a G-Shot in Hollywood. Remember, the goal is to enhance your sexual experience safely and effectively, so choosing the right provider is paramount.
